Output 63ea3232cf68af2157e5ba8640ff9f730b03e93bf8fe637b23671a9203b4e0a0:1

value
22023411
script pubkey
OP_0 OP_PUSHBYTES_20 8a59f0a3ff11995d92a911949b2b84dac73c9ef0
address
ltc1q3fvlpgllzxv4my4fzx2fk2uymtrne8hs4xggfm
transaction
63ea3232cf68af2157e5ba8640ff9f730b03e93bf8fe637b23671a9203b4e0a0
spent
true